gone   adjective

Meaning : Destroyed or killed.

Example : We are gone geese.

Synonyms : done for, kaput

Meaning : Dead.

Example : He is deceased.
Our dear departed friend.

Synonyms : asleep, at peace, at rest, deceased, departed

Meaning : Well in the past. Former.

Example : Bygone days.
Dreams of foregone times.
Sweet memories of gone summers.
Relics of a departed era.

Synonyms : bygone, bypast, departed, foregone

Meaning : Stupefied or excited by a chemical substance (especially alcohol).

Example : A noisy crowd of intoxicated sailors.
Helplessly inebriated.

Synonyms : drunk, inebriated, intoxicated, ripped

Meaning : Drained of energy or effectiveness. Extremely tired. Completely exhausted.

Example : The day's shopping left her exhausted.
He went to bed dog-tired.
Was fagged and sweaty.
The trembling of his played out limbs.
Felt completely washed-out.
Only worn-out horses and cattle.
You look worn out.

Synonyms : dog-tired, exhausted, fagged, fatigued, played out, spent, washed-out, worn out, worn-out

Meaning : Used up or no longer available.

Example : Gone with the wind.
If we don't get there early, all the best seats will be gone.
